The La Salle College High School Cross Country team placed 10th in the PIAA State Championship on Saturday, November 1st in Hershey, PA. The team's finish marked the 6th time in the 7 years La Salle has been a member of the PIAA that the program has finished in the top 10 in the State, making the Explorers one of only 4 programs with such a record (North Allegheny, West Chester Henderson, and Council Rock North are the others). The team had entered the season unranked, and only had 2 weeks during the entire season ranked in the top 10.

The team was led by senior captain Sean Princivalle who ran gamely to place 63rd overall in a solid 16:54 for the hilly 5k course. He was followed quickly by junior Eddie Goebel in 69th with a time of 16:58, and senior captain Ryan Mitchell in 17:03 for 80th. Unfortunately sophomore Steve Paul entered the final straightaway in 75th but collapsed several times before valiantly crossing the line in 17:46 for 181st. Following Mitchell to the finish line was sophomore Brendan Price in 131st (17:22) and senior Corey Driscoll in 141st (17:26) to round out the scoring. Junior Patrick Grant who had run aggressively early on (28th place at the mile in 4:53), finished off the day for the Explorers in 183rd place with a time of 17:49.

The Explorers return four of their competitors from the State Championship along with the PCL Junior Varsity and Freshman team champions for next year.
